Executive Social Media Manager, Assistant Vice President
New York

As a Barclays Executive Social Media Manager, Assistant Vice President, you will support the executive social media program. You will contribute to the creation of each executive’s content strategy and help execute on plans to build out the executive team’s presence on social media. This is an opportunity to work across internal partners, including Chiefs of Staff, legal, compliance, communications, and external agencies, developing content aligned with the objectives of the business and the thought leadership plans for each executive.

What will you be doing?

•    Providing guidance, support, and guardrails for executives regarding social media practices
•    Helping manage forward-facing editorial calendars for the executive social media program, with coherent content pillars for each participating executive
•    Coordinating content calendar aligning with executive’s priorities for engaging with third party content, other business lines’ content, and other financial influencers on social media
•    Helping coordinate logistics on local content capture (photos, videos, vlogs/blogs, etc.), arranging for timely reviews and approvals 
•    Supporting corporate social media channels by identifying opportunities for cross-promotion between executive and corporate channels 
•    Monitoring the social activity on executive accounts to detect and flag brand safety issues in a timely manner and advise on the appropriate response(s)
•    Assisting in all social media content approvals to ensure that they meet regulatory and compliance requirements
•    Harnessing data and analytics to deliver reporting on social KPIs on a regular basis to convey trends and optimization techniques for building an executive presence

What we’re looking for:

•    Bachelor’s Degree and three years of use and daily management of social media platforms
•    Experience with platforms such as Sprinklr and Hearsay 
•    Familiarity with Adobe Creative Suite, including Photoshop
•    Prior experience with executive communications 

Skills that will help you in the role:

•    Knowledge of financial services communications regulatory requirements, domestic and international
•    Outstanding judgement and decision-making skills
•    Excellent oral and written communications skills
